Le Quesnoy
Le Quesnoy is a commune and small town in the east of the Nord department of northern France. It was part of the historical province of French Hainaut.Photo: Tiotr,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Amfroipret is a former commune in the Nord department in northern France. On 1 January 2025, it was merged into the new commune of L'Orée de Mormal. Amfroipret is situated 8 km northeast of Le Quesnoy.

L'Orée de Mormal is a commune in the Nord department in northern France. It was formed on 1 January 2025, with the merger of Amfroipret and Bermeries. L’Orée de Mormal is situated 9 km northeast of Le Quesnoy.

Bermeries is a former commune in the Nord department in northern France. On 1 January 2025, it was merged into the new commune of L'Orée de Mormal. Bermeries is situated 9 km northeast of Le Quesnoy.
